Details
This document details an experimental FHIR extension for the Uzbekistan Digital Health Platform (DHP). The specific addition is 'Managing organization attachment date,' designed to be applied to the `Patient` resource. This extension records the date a patient was linked to a managing organization. Its primary purpose is to enforce local operational constraints within the Uzbek healthcare system, such as limiting changes in a patient's managing organization to once per year. Technically, this specification builds on FHIR 5.0.0 and utilizes an `extension` element within the `Patient` resource structure. By formalizing this extension, the DHP allows domestic electronic health record systems and data exchange platforms to handle detailed history regarding a patient's affiliation and management status in a standardized manner.
